Abstract:
Objective To explore the prognostic value of APACHE Ⅱscore in patients with Severe acute organophosphorus poi-soning .Methods 42 patients with Severe acute organophosphorus poisoning ,in which 34 cases survived ,8 cases dead ,were select-ed .The APACHE Ⅱscores of patients in first 24 h of admission were collected ,and receiver operating characteristic curves (ROC curve) were drawn .Results APACHE Ⅱ score of the 42 patients with Severe acute organophosphorus poisoning was 18 ~30 (20 .11 ± 6 .32) ,in which the survival group was(16 .10 ± 3 .12) ,the dead group was(28 .01 ± 4 .46) (P<0 .01) .With the increase of APACHE Ⅱ score ,the fatality rate gradually increased .The total area under the ROC curves of APACHE Ⅱ score for death judgment was 0 .922 ,APACHE Ⅱ score of 21 .2 was the best diagnostic point ,the sensitivity was 95% ,and specificity was 89% . Conclusion The APACHE Ⅱscore could predict severity of patients with Severe acute organophosphorus poisoning ,and APACHEⅡscore ≥21 .2 could be used as the prognosis for death of the patients .
